Output 9d20babbc680b67017d1ea3e4a85f6db2f8af95c01ecc7eb409062e1454f0fe8:2

value
57346026
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1e126594ff03f71e0e3225874a1453a5f7e1c8ac OP_EQUAL
address
MAeAYRAjd4UryGHHzNtJm9jVvoDEbvHJsQ
transaction
9d20babbc680b67017d1ea3e4a85f6db2f8af95c01ecc7eb409062e1454f0fe8
spent
true